LAMBORGHINI SQUADRA CORSE CONFIRMS MIRKO BORTOLOTTI AS OFFICIAL RACING DRIVER UNTIL 2019
December 23, 2015 by LamborghiniSant'Agata Bolognese, 22 December 2015. Lamborghini Squadra Corse confirms Mirko Bortolotti as official racing driver until 2019, proving its commitment to constant investment in talented young drivers coming from the Lamborghini Blancpain Super Trofeo and GT3 championships. In 2016 Mirko will debut on track in January, when he will race with the Lamborghini Huracán GT3 in the famous 24 Hours of Daytona with the American Paul Miller Racing team. Mirko Bortolotti (25), is a professional racing driver and he is currently recognized as one of the biggest Italian talents in motorsport. In 2008 he won the Formula 3 Italian Championship, in 2011 he graduated as FIA Formula 2 champion and in 2013 won the drivers' title in the World Series Renault Eurocup Megane Trophy. In 2014 he participated in the Lamborghini Blancpain Super Trofeo in Europe. Thanks to his excellent results, Lamborghini Squadra Corse involved him in the young drivers' program, where he has provided valuable input during the development phases of the new Lamborghini Huracán Super Trofeo and GT3. In 2015 he joined the Blancpain Endurance Series as Lamborghini Squadra Corse official driver with Grasser Racing Team, gaining two pole positions at Paul Ricard (France) and at the Nürburgring (Germany) with the Lamborghini Huracán GT3. In June of the same year, he also took first place in his ADAC GT Masters debut at The Red Bull Ring. Last October in Misano (Italy), achieved two podiums at his debut in the Blancpain Sprint Series. To his credit he has also five wins in the Italian GT Championship, where in 2015 he finished third overall.

Automobili Lamborghini S.p.A. Founded in 1963, Automobili Lamborghini is headquartered in Sant'Agata Bolognese, in Northeastern Italy. The Lamborghini Huracán LP 610-4, which made its world debut at the Geneva Motor Show in 2014, the Huracán Spyder and 2WD version of 2015 are the successors to the iconic Gallardo, and with their innovative technology and exceptional performance, they redefine the driving experience for luxury super sports cars. The Coupé and Roadster versions of the Aventador LP 700-4, along with the Aventador LP 750-4 Superveloce and Superveloce Roadster, represent a new benchmark in the world of V12 luxury super sports cars. With 135 dealerships throughout the world, in half a century Automobili Lamborghini has created a continuous series of dream cars, including the 350 GT, Miura, Espada, Countach, Diablo, Murciélago, as well as limited editions including the Reventón, Sesto Elemento and Aventador J. The Veneno Coupé, Egoista and Veneno Roadster were produced to celebrate the company's 50th anniversary in 2013. PERTAMINA's scope of business incorporates the upstream and downstream sectors of oil, gas and energy. The upstream sector covers oil, gas and geothermal energy exploration and production both domestically and overseas. This activity is pursued through own operation and through partnerships in the form of joint operations with JOBs (Joint Operating Bodies), TACs (Technical Assistance Contracts) and JOCs (Joint Operating Contracts), whereas the downstream sector includes processing, marketing, trading and shipping. Commodities produced range from Fuel (BBM) and Non Fuel (Non BBM), LPG, LNG, Petrochemicals to Lube Base Oil and Lubricants. Pertamina operates worldwide which several oil block operated outside of Indonesia, and markets its lubricants to more than 25 countries. Inside of Indonesia Pertamina operates six oil refineries with a total capacity of 1,03 MBSD, plus 56 aviation depots three lube oil blending plants, 113 fuel depots, and 4,677 fuel stations.
